Welcome to Tennant ...

Tennant is located in Siskiyou County<1>.



While we don't have a date for the founding of Tennant, you might consider that their post office opened  in 1922.

Tennant is 4,790 feet [1,460 m] above sea level.<2> In other words, the altitude of Tennant is about 1 mile [or ~1½ km] above sea level.

Time Zone: Tennant lies in the Pacific Time Zone (PST/PDT) and observes daylight saving time

The telephone area code for Tennant: (530)

Communities Also Named Tennant ...

Using our Gazetteer, we found that there are two California communities named Tennant: This one is located in Siskiyou County and the other is located in Santa Clara County.

Beyond California, there are 4 communities that are also named Tennant - they are located in Alabama, Iowa and Louisiana.

Adding Tennant to Our Gazetteer ...

We originally found mention of Tennant in both the FIPS-55 and the GNIS. For more information, see the FIPS and GNIS Codes sections on our Miscellaneous Page.

From our notes, the earliest published mention we've found for Tennant was in the document titled List of Post Offices from Cameron Blevins and Richard Helbock.<6>

From that list, the Tennant post office opened in 1922.
